    AA 954-1053

    原理

    Mouse monoclonal antibody raised against a partial recombinant SALL4.

    序列

    PKEILAPSVN VDPVVWNQYT SMLNGGLAVK TNEISVIQSG GVPTLPVSLG ATSVVNNATV SKMDGSQSGI SADVEKPSAT DGVPKHQFPH FLEENKIAVS

    交叉反应

    人, 小鼠

    产品特性

    Antibody Reactive Against Recombinant Protein.

    免疫原

    SALL4 (NP_065169, 954 a.a. ~ 1053 a.a) partial recombinant protein with GST tag. MW of the GST tag alone is 26 KDa.

    亚型

    IgG1
